Concept: Electromagnetic wave theory progresses in a structured way:

Step 1: Maxwell’s Equations
These are the fundamental laws governing electromagnetism. \[ \Rightarrow \text{Start with B} \]

Step 2: Boundary Conditions
Derived from Maxwell’s equations and applied at interfaces. \[ \Rightarrow \text{Next is C} \]

Step 3: Wave Equation
Derived from Maxwell’s equations. \[ \Rightarrow \text{Then A} \]

Step 4: Poynting Vector
Represents energy flow in electromagnetic waves. \[ \Rightarrow \text{Finally D} \] \[ \therefore \text{Correct answer is (D)} \]
